Protecting Against Future Mold Development



What To Do After Mold RemediationTesting Air Quality After Mold Remediation
Thoroughly cleaning up and sanitizing the affected area post-mold remediation establishes the foundation for effective avoidance of future mold development. To further improve mold and mildew avoidance actions, it is crucial to deal with underlying concerns that originally led to mold and mildew development. Appropriate ventilation is crucial in avoiding moisture accumulation, which produces an environment favorable to mold growth. Using dehumidifiers in areas vulnerable to high moisture levels can additionally help in maintaining optimal moisture degrees. On a regular basis examining and immediately repairing any kind of leaks in pipes, roof coverings, or windows is vital to avoid water breach that Read Full Report gas mold spreading. Additionally, ensuring proper insulation in walls, attic rooms, and crawl spaces can assist control temperature level and avoid condensation. Carrying out mold-resistant items and products throughout repair services or remodellings can give an added layer of defense versus future mold and mildew problems. By integrating these safety nets right into regular maintenance routines, home owners can dramatically reduce the threat of reoccuring mold problems.
